What exactly does a restoration company do after a fire in Carrollton?

After a fire in Carrollton, the restoration company will first conduct a thorough inspection. They'll identify all areas affected by smoke, soot, and water from firefighting efforts. Then, they begin specialized cleaning of structural components and contents. They'll also address any necessary drying and dehumidification to prevent secondary damage like mold. The final stages involve repairs and rebuilding to restore your home.

Can fire damage really be repaired, or is it a total loss?

In many cases, fire damage in Carrollton can be successfully repaired. The extent of the damage dictates the approach. While severe structural compromise might require extensive rebuilding, most fires leave salvageable materials. Skilled professionals use advanced techniques to clean smoke residue, neutralize odors, and repair structural elements. They can often restore belongings that homeowners might assume are a total loss. A professional assessment is crucial to determine what's salvageable.

How long does fire damage restoration typically take in Carrollton?

The timeline for fire damage restoration in Carrollton varies greatly. Factors include the size of the fire, the extent of smoke and water damage, and the complexity of the repairs. Minor incidents might take a few days, while more significant damage could extend to several weeks or even months. The restoration team will provide an estimated timeline after their initial assessment and throughout the process.

What parts of my home are likely salvageable after a house fire?

Many parts of your home can be salvaged after a fire. Structural elements like framing and some drywall may be restorable. Many contents, including furniture, electronics, and personal items, can often be cleaned and restored by specialists. Even items with smoke and soot residue can be treated. The key is prompt professional intervention to prevent further deterioration and to properly clean and decontaminate affected items.

What's the difference between fire and water restoration?

Fire damage restoration addresses the impact of fire, smoke, and soot. This involves specialized cleaning to remove residue and odors. Water restoration deals with damage caused by water used to extinguish the fire or from burst pipes during the event. This requires thorough drying, dehumidification, and mold prevention. Often, both types of damage occur simultaneously, requiring a combined approach.

What does smoke damage restoration involve?

Smoke damage restoration involves specialized cleaning to remove soot and odor. Professionals use techniques to safely clean surfaces like walls, ceilings, and furniture. They also employ deodorizing treatments to neutralize lingering smoke smells. The goal is to make the air and surfaces safe and odor-free. This process is critical for restoring a healthy living environment.
